High affinity modified ACE2 receptors protect from SARS-CoV-2 infection in hamsters
2020-09-16
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> The SARS-CoV-2 spike protein binds to the human angiotensin-converting enzyme 2 (ACE2) receptor via receptor binding domain (RBD) to enter into the cell and inhibiting this interaction is a main approach to inhibit SARS-CoV-2 infection. We engineered ACE2 to enhance the affinity with directed evolution in 293T cells. Three cycles of random mutation and cell sorting achieved 100-fold higher affin...
